    ► Small amounts of sulfa-drugs (SNs) are widely detected in the environment. ► SNs are still widely used in animal husbandry. ► The highest concentrations of SNs occur in manure. ► Environmental risk of SNs toxicity is insignificant. ► SNs can participate in the generation of drug resistance. World production and consumption of pharmaceuticals has been steadily increasing. Anti-infectives have been particularly important in modern therapy of microbial infection. Sulfonamides have been widely used for a long time as anti-infectives and are still widely prescribed today. This review presents the most common types of sulfonamides used in healthcare and veterinary medicine and discusses the problems connected with their presence in the biosphere. Based on the analysis of over 160 papers, it was found that small amounts of sulfonamides present in the environment were mainly derived from agricultural activities. These drugs have caused changes in the population of microbes that could be potentially hazardous to human health. This human health hazard could have a global range, and administrative activities have been ineffective in risk reduction.
